| Along with the purchase of any Comp
cam and lifters, we also strongly recommend using Comp's engine break in oil
additive. It is essential to make sure your cam and lifters are fully
covered under Comp's warranty. It's a well known fact that, due to EPA
regulations and other reasons, over the last few years oil manufacturers
have removed the Zinc and other additives from their motor oil. If you try
to break in a brand new cam and just add regular "off the shelf" motor oil
from your local parts store, it is VERY likely you will have a failure. You
must add this additive to the oil to replenish the zinc which is no longer
included by the oil manufacturers. This works with synthetics, blended, and
standard petroleum oils. In our own engines, we usually get a couple extra
bottles to keep on the shelf and add one at every oil change. It's cheap
insurance.

| Shown here is our checking pushrod
tool. Use this for applications with adjustable rocker arms which use the
ball on the bottom end, and the cup on the top end. This is basically a pushrod which has been cut and threaded, so that it can be screwed in and
out (or adjusted) once it is fit in the engine to determine the correct
length pushrod you will need for that application. This is for use as a tool
only, you would never actually run this pushrod in an engine. Once the
correct pushrod length is found (by measuring the length of the checking
pushrod after everything is positioned correctly), then pushrods can be ordered or made (if necessary)
to that length. We have two versions, one which would generally be used with
"RB" engines, which is adjustable from approximately 8.5" to 9.5." And we carry one
which would generally be used for "B" engines, which is adjustable from
approximately 8" to 9". Appearance of the tool may vary from the
picture.
